ABSOLUTE MAXIMUM RATINGS  
CC  
Other Pins to GND ...............-0.3V to (+ Operating V  
Maximum RF Input Power...............................................+5dBm  
V
to GND..........................................................-0.3V to +4.2V  
Maximum Current into RF Input .........................................10mA  
Operating Temperature Range.......................... -40°C to +85°C  
Junction Temperature .....................................................+150°C  
Storage Temperature Range............................ -65°C to +160°C  
Soldering Temperature (reflow) (Note 1) ........................+260°C

CAUTION! ESD SENSITIVE DEVICE  
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ional opera-  
tion of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to absolute  
maximum rating conditions for extended periods may affect device reliability.
